Issue

  • Whenever the Guest and Site Member view permissions of the Web Content are removed, user is still able to see the web content added in the Web content Display Portlet.

Environment

  • Liferay DXP 7.0

Resolution

  • This happens because Web Content's permissions are always overridden by the Web Content Display Portlet's Permission.
  • If you want to override the permissions of Web Content over Web Content Display Portlet, you can follow the below steps:
    1. Go to Control Panel>>Configuration>>System Settings.
    2. Go to Web Experience Tab and then Web Content.
    3. Check the Article view permissions check enabled.
